- The GUM Star Wars Manual Toothbrush twinpack comes in four unique characters- Anakin Skywalker, Yoda, Darth Vader and Clone Captain Rex. It has a unique thumb grip for better control and soft bristles designed for effective plaque removal.
- The GUM Star Wars Lightsaber Toothbrush is a lightsaber shaped toothbrush that comes in three character designs- Anakin Skywalker, Yoda and Darth Vader. When you turn the lightsaber on (ie. push the button on the toothbrush handle), LED lights flash for 60 seconds in either blue, green or red. It has soft bristles with interdental cut to reach between teeth.

- The GUM Star Wars Power Toothbrush is battery-operated and available in two characters- Darth Vader and Clone Captain Rex. It has ultra-soft oscillating bristles that massage gums and has a built in suction cup to reduce counter clutter. Even my husband thought this one was cool.
